Planet Pals This very simple web site explains in a half a page what a food chain is. There are definitions for producer, consumer, and decomposer with a brief explanation of herbivore, carnivore, and omnivore. It also has a graphic organizer to show that energy is derived from the sun and is transferred to the producers, consumers, and decomposers.

Investigating the Concept of Triangle and the Properties of Polygons: Making Triangles This is a two part investigation. In this first part, students use this online geoboard to make triangles. In the second part of the lesson students will make and compare a variety of polygons and describe the salient properties of the shapes they create.

Word Families The student will review the concept of word families. They will review rhyming words that end in — at, it, and all. The students will play the Flash Card Game and Word Scramble to help them recognize words that end in — at, it, and all. In the Flash Card Game the student sees the word, sees a picture that represents the word, and hears it pronounced.
